On my 80 it was just bad connection on the tach board behind the tach. I cleaned all the connections with 220 grit sandpaper and electrical cleaner. One person just posted that it was a bad tach filter. They removed the tach filter and the tach works. Also check your connection from tach to the distributor for a good clean connection. Start from the most simple fix working towards the more difficult. Usually it turns out to be the more simple fix. I would suggest checking electrical connections first. Remember how old your wiring is.

I was the one with the bad tach filter. I first thought it was a bad board, which I replaced to the tune of $75. Did not fix it. Thought I might need a new tach, as the 82 is electronic, not gear driven (what is the 80?). Then I just decided to disconnect the connector after the filter and run a jump from there to the test connector at the tach. Voila! Tach suddenly works. So I have just cut out the tach filter and soldered and shrink wrapped the ends. Had to reset the tach needle, as it read low. This is real easy. Pull off needle, turn on ignition, not starting car, re-attach needle at zero. No effects to date from no filter. No radio noise, no needle jumping, no anything. So, I would try jumping aroung the tach filter first (with a wire, not you jumping! :rolleyes: )

Check your tach filter. It is bolted to your intake manifold. If it is not bolted down it can make your tach do strange things. I would check that first and then go from there.
